Ray Liotta (1954-2022) – Happy Birthday

Watch the best of films now by signing up for the FREE 7 Day trial. New Festival Daily: https://www.wildsound.ca/todays-film-festival/

Born
December 18, 1954 · Newark, New Jersey, USA

Died
May 26, 2022 · Santo Domingo, Dominican Republic (heart and respiratory complications)

Birth name
Raymond Allen Liotta

QUOTES:

Something Wild (1986) was my first movie. I was in an acting class and on a soap opera for three-and-a-half years in New York – I moved to L.A. at 25 and nothing was really going on for like a five-year period. I was still in acting class, I was in class all through Goodfellas (1990) actually, and I talked to some of the guys and they said, “Are you up for this movie, Something Wild?” and I said, “No.” But I decided I really wanted to be up for it even though [Jonathan] Demme had already narrowed it down to three people. I’d been to college with Melanie Griffith’s then-husband Steven Bauer and I called her up and said, “y’know, can you get me in and I felt weird about it, but here I am, thirty years old and I haven’t done anything yet and I’d read the script and felt like I could do that as well as anyone out there so why not me?” She got me in, she insisted that Jonathan see me, and it just worked out with me.

“Nothing. It’s just make-believe. I don’t think it’s good to personalize it. If you do, it’s limiting. The actors that do personalize it are the ones that always seem the same in every movie they do. I don’t really look at it in any kind of deep psychological way that I learn something about myself. Aside from taking up the acting challenges, I’m really glad I took on the challenge of playing Sinatra, as scary as it was. I learned somewhat about myself – that I could do it and I knew what was bothering me – the fears that I had.” – On what he learns about himself through the characters he plays.

I wasn’t crazy about the way things were going. I wanted to be a little more proactive with my career instead of waiting for something to come to me, so I formed a production company with my wife [Michelle Grace] and a partner, Diane Nabatoff, and changed agents – I really just wanted to clean house and start fresh. The first script I got was Narc (2002) and I really responded to it; it reminded me of a 70s type movie, I really liked the characters, I didn’t anticipate the ending. I wanted to go that way and really get proactive with my career – take some control in it and redirect it in a direction that I liked.
